I. Key Considerations When Building a Tennis Court Facility
When constructing a tennis court, it's essential to follow the design specifications carefully. There are various types of facilities used for tennis competitions, and each must be built according to the detailed plans provided. One critical aspect is the construction of the net base. A standard tennis court requires two net posts to support the net. If the foundation of these posts is not deep enough or the width is insufficient, the net may become unstable due to high tension. This can lead to leaning, cracking of the base, water seepage, or frost heaving in winter, which can damage the entire playing surface. Based on past experiences, as shown in Figure 5.8, it's important to ensure proper installation. According to the official rules, the singles net should be 10.06 meters long, while the doubles net should be 12.80 meters. The distance between the net posts must not be less than these measurements. It's also possible to use double-stranded net posts instead of single ones, but during official matches, the standard single net posts should be placed in their designated positions.2. Fencing Around the Court
A fence should be installed around the tennis court for safety and boundary definition. The fence is typically made of steel pipe columns and wire mesh with a 5cm x 5cm mesh size. The color is usually green or blue, and the fence height ranges from 4 to 6 meters. The depth of the steel columns should be at least 0.7 meters, and the concrete used should be C20 grade, properly watered and cured. If there is no steel fence, but instead a hard wall surrounding the court, a wall-hanging net is required during competitions. This net is made of soft woven fabric, with a height of 2.5 meters and a length of at least 20 meters. It should also be green or blue in color to match the overall aesthetics.II. Checking the Moisture Condition of the Asphalt Concrete Base
Polyurethane plastic surface materials are commonly used on top of asphalt concrete bases. These materials require a strong bond with the base layer. However, polyurethane is highly sensitive to moisture. If the asphalt base contains any moisture, bubbles will form shortly after the plastic is applied, causing the surface to separate from the base. As temperature fluctuations occur, these bubbles can grow larger over time, sometimes reaching up to 1 square meter in size. In severe cases, this can lead to large-scale repairs or even the need to completely replace the surface, especially in smaller courts. To prevent such issues, it's crucial to check the moisture level of the asphalt base before applying the polyurethane surface. Currently, there are no advanced electronic devices available for this purpose. Two simple methods are commonly used: One method involves using a transparent acrylic box measuring 40cm x 40cm x 5cm. The box is sealed with adhesive tape on all sides except one, which is left open to face the asphalt base. A piece of plasticine is used temporarily to close the opening. After 24 hours, if no moisture vapor appears inside the box, it indicates that the base is dry and ready for the plastic surface. Another method uses a plastic sheet larger than 50cm x 50cm. The sheet is placed flat on the asphalt base, and the edges are sealed tightly with sand and small bricks. After 24 hours, if steam bubbles appear under the plastic, it means the base is still moist and not suitable for the plastic surface.
